The Nasher Museum of Art at Duke University is proud to support the groundbreaking research of guest curator and Duke Professor Esther Gabara with "Pop América, 1965-1975." This exhibition is the first to present a hemispheric vision of Pop art; it shows how Latin American and Latino/a artists made a significant contribution to this artistic period. Visitors who know and love Pop art for its engaging imagery will rediscover Pop as a verb, a strategy for communicating powerful content throughout the Americas.
